NGINX + PHP + Windows
September 04, 2011 04:33PM
I have NGINX working with PHP on Windows Server 2008 and I am really loving it. However, I've found that from time to time the php-cgi.exe process will die (apparently due to reaching 500 requests). I've been googling my brains out and have not found any sort of process manager to automatically spawn a new php-cgi process when one dies. It's looking like my only options are to go back to IIS or Apache (*gag*), or maybe run a virtual Linux box (which I do not know how to do on a server).
